UFC: Ciryl Gane defeats Tai Tuivasa by TKO in Paris

Date:

Share post:


French fighter Ciryl Gane put on a show for the home crowd, defeating Tai Tuivasa by technical knockout in the third round of their heavyweight bout at UFC Fight Night on Saturday in Paris.

The bout was stopped by the referee at 4:23 of the third round. Gane (11-1) staggered Tuivasa (15-4) with a flurry of punches, knocking the Australian to the mat. Gane continued pounding Tuivasa until the ref called the fight.

Tuivasa knocked down Gane in the second round with a right hook. But Gane recovered and would bloody Tuivasa’s face later in the round.

Gane landed 110 total strikes to Tuivasa’s 29.
